Frequently Asked Questions

Common questions about preschools in Montour Falls, NY:

What is the typical cost of preschool in Montour Falls, NY, and are there any local assistance programs?

Tuition for preschools in Montour Falls typically ranges from $150 to $250 per week, depending on the program's schedule and philosophy. For income-eligible families, New York State's Universal Pre-Kindergarten (UPK) program may provide free or low-cost options through the local school district or approved community-based organizations. It's recommended to contact the Schuyler County Department of Social Services or individual preschools directly to inquire about sliding scale fees or scholarships.

How do I verify the quality and licensing of a preschool in Montour Falls?

All licensed preschools in New York State are regulated by the Office of Children and Family Services (OCFS). You can verify a program's license and review any past inspection reports on the OCFS website. Additionally, visiting the preschool in person, observing classroom interactions, and asking about staff qualifications and curriculum are crucial steps to assess quality specific to Montour Falls programs.

What are the enrollment timelines and key deadlines for preschools in the Montour Falls area?

Enrollment timelines vary, but many preschools in the Montour Falls/Watkins Glen area begin their registration processes in January or February for the following fall semester. For public UPK programs through the Watkins Glen Central School District, which serves Montour Falls, applications are typically due in the spring. Contacting programs directly in the early winter is the best way to get specific dates and avoid waitlists.

Finding the Perfect Early Preschool in Montour Falls: A Guide for Local Parents

For parents in Montour Falls, the search for an "early preschool near me" is about more than just convenience; it's about finding a nurturing foundation for your child's first steps into learning and social development. Our charming village, with its strong sense of community and beautiful natural surroundings, offers a unique backdrop for early childhood education. The decision can feel overwhelming, but understanding what to look for in our local options can turn anxiety into excitement.

An early preschool program, typically for children ages two to four, is a vital bridge between home and formal schooling. It’s where little ones from Montour Falls and surrounding areas like Watkins Glen or Odessa begin to explore structure, develop essential social skills like sharing and cooperation, and ignite a natural curiosity for learning through play. The right local program will feel like an extension of the safe, supportive environment you create at home, while gently introducing new routines and friendships.

When beginning your search right here in Montour Falls, consider the philosophy and environment. Take time to visit potential preschools. Notice if the classrooms feel warm and inviting, filled with children’s artwork and accessible toys that encourage creativity. Observe how the teachers interact with the students; you want to see educators who get down on the child’s level, offering patient guidance and celebrating small achievements. Given our region’s beauty, see if the program incorporates outdoor play and nature exploration, whether in a dedicated playground or through simple walks to appreciate our local scenery. These experiences are invaluable for developing motor skills and a sense of wonder.

Practical considerations are equally important. Inquire about daily routines. A balanced schedule for young children should include time for free play, structured group activities like circle time, snacks, rest, and plenty of movement. Ask about the teacher-to-child ratio to ensure your child will receive adequate attention.
